Characteristics & DurabilityYellow Meranti boasts high strength, medium to high load-bearing capacity, and excellent durability. It resists termites and is easy to work with due to its uniform grain and smooth texture. The moderate water resistance makes it suitable for various climates, while its low formaldehyde emissions ensure safer indoor air quality.
Applications & VersatilityThanks to its workability and customizable sizes, Yellow Meranti Wood suits a wide array of uses. Its commonly used for furniture, doors, windows, interiors, flooring, joinery, packaging, and plywood. Available as sanded, unfinished, or pre-finished, it fits both residential and commercial projects with ease.

FAQs of Yellow Meranti Wood:
Q: How should Yellow Meranti Wood be processed for best results?
A: Yellow Meranti Wood performs well when kiln-dried or air-dried to a moisture content of 8% to 15%. It is easy to saw, nail, glue, and finish, making it suitable for a range of joinery and construction processes.
Q: What are the typical uses of Yellow Meranti Wood in construction and interior design?
A: Yellow Meranti is frequently used for doors, windows, light frameworks, veneer, panel boards, furniture, and interior decoration. Its fine texture and straight grain enhance visual appeal for both structural and decorative applications.

Q: How does Yellow Meranti perform in terms of water resistance and fire rating?
A: Yellow Meranti offers moderate water resistance suitable for standard applications. Its fire rating is standard non-fire retardant unless treated with additional fire-resistant finishes.
